Mt Mulligan is a beginner friendly peak SE of Squamish up the Mamquam FSR. It's ~13km round trip up to 1530m, with skinning along a logging road for most of it. It's a safe area and a much quieter alternative to Paul's Ridge. Beautiful views and some fun skiing to be had here. Depending where we park, we'll have up to 900m elevation gain.
